Transaction 3ac301832d561511733c34c85346be0db8cb189a2e8aabd324fcd5a2ca92eefc
1 Input
2 Outputs
- 3ac301832d561511733c34c85346be0db8cb189a2e8aabd324fcd5a2ca92eefc:0
- 3ac301832d561511733c34c85346be0db8cb189a2e8aabd324fcd5a2ca92eefc:1
value 81600004
address mrksLKCHmwG8pR7ZJbbvmFGEA6DfGczEXk
value 10886308958
address msv2hnz3XexDvB5deNkWKyaH91f8SLGtRx